In the ecosystem of Counter-Strike 1.6, an "Aim DLL" is a third-party library designed to intercept and modify the game’s execution logic. Unlike standard game updates, these files are "injected" into the game process to automate player aiming, commonly referred to as an "Aimbot." 2. Technical Mechanism: DLL Injection

The core of an Aim DLL's functionality lies in DLL Injection. This process involves:

Process Hooking: The cheat loader identifies the hl.exe process (the Half-Life engine running CS 1.6).

Memory Allocation: The loader allocates space within the game's memory space.

LoadLibrary Calls: Using Windows APIs, the game is forced to load the external DLL, allowing the malicious code to run with the same privileges as the game itself. 3. Core Functionalities

Once active, a modern or "new" Aim DLL typically performs three primary tasks:

Entity Acquisition: Scanning the game's memory addresses to locate "entities" (other players). It distinguishes between teammates and enemies using team ID offsets.

Vector Calculation: Calculating the mathematical vector between the local player's coordinates and the target's "bone" (usually the head or chest).

Silent Aim & Smoothing: Older cheats often "snapped" the view instantly. "Newer" iterations use smoothing algorithms to move the crosshair at human-like speeds to evade detection by human observers or server-side plugins. 4. The "New" Evolution: Bypassing Protections

The proliferation of Aim DLLs has led to a fragmented community.

Server Security: Most reputable servers now require specialized clients or server-side anti-cheats (like VAC or HLDS guards) to block known DLL signatures.

Competitive Integrity: The use of these files is universally banned in competitive play, as it removes the skill-based mechanical requirement of the game. 6. Conclusion

VAC Bans: Using any DLL-based "aimhack" on Steam-protected servers will result in a permanent Valve Anti-Cheat (VAC) ban.

Detection: While some "New" versions claim to be "WarGods Proof," anti-cheat developers constantly update their signatures, making these claims temporary at best.

Security: Downloading DLLs from unverified YouTube links or forums is a high security risk, as these files can contain malware or injectors. 4. Legitimate Alternatives
